Features and description
A two double bedroom top floor apartment in a highly desirable development adjacent to the Royal Berkshire Hospital and within one mile of Reading station. In immaculate order the property offers an entrance hall, dual aspect lounge/diner, re-fitted kitchen, master bedroom with en suite, 2nd double bedroom and a bathroom. The property also offers gas central heating, allocated and visitor parking and landscaped communal gardens. Offered with no onward chain early viewing is strongly advised.
